Carnuel is a small community located in Bernalillo County, New Mexico, United States. The area is known for its beautiful natural surroundings and rich history, making it a popular destination for outdoor enthusiasts and history buffs alike.

The history of Carnuel dates back to the late 1800s, when the area was a thriving mining town. The discovery of gold and other minerals in the nearby Sandia Mountains led to a boom in population and economic activity. However, as the mining industry declined in the early 20th century, many residents moved away, leaving behind a quieter, more rural community.

Today, Carnuel is a peaceful and scenic place, surrounded by the stunning landscape of the Sandia Mountains. The area is popular for hiking, mountain biking, and other outdoor activities. The nearby Cibola National Forest offers miles of trails for outdoor enthusiasts to explore, with breathtaking views of the surrounding mountains and valleys.

In addition to its natural beauty, Carnuel also has a rich cultural history. The area is home to several historic sites, including the Carnuel Historic District, which features a number of well-preserved adobe buildings dating back to the 19th century. This area offers a fascinating glimpse into the region’s past and is a popular destination for history enthusiasts.

Carnuel is also known for its strong sense of community. The residents of this small town are friendly and welcoming, and take great pride in their local heritage. The area has a number of community events and festivals throughout the year, which bring residents together to celebrate their shared culture and history.

Overall, Carnuel, New Mexico is a hidden gem in the state, offering a perfect blend of natural beauty, outdoor activities, and rich history. Whether you’re looking for a peaceful retreat in the mountains or a glimpse into New Mexico’s past, Carnuel has something to offer for everyone.
